The 1080p Sweet Spot: Don’t Get Greedy

Look, the GTX 1080 was a beast in its day, and it can still push respectable frame rates. But pushing beyond 1080p at high refresh rates? That’s where it starts to sweat. Everyone wants more pixels, right? More detail, sharper images. I get it. I’ve been there, chasing that higher resolution dream.

But here’s the blunt truth: for most modern AAA titles, trying to hit 60 FPS at 1440p with a GTX 1080 is a struggle. You’ll be turning down settings faster than you can say ‘ultra.’ And if you try for 4K? Forget about it unless you’re playing indie games or retro titles. The card physically doesn’t have the horsepower to consistently drive those resolutions at playable frame rates without significant compromises.

Panel Types: Tn, Ips, and Va – What’s the Deal?

Understanding panel types is key to getting the visual experience you want without blowing your budget or compromising your GTX 1080’s capabilities. You’ve got TN, IPS, and VA panels, each with its own quirks. I used to think IPS was king for everything, but after I got this ghosting issue on a pricey IPS panel I bought a couple of years ago, I started looking closer.

TN (Twisted Nematic): These are the old guard, often the cheapest. They boast the fastest response times, meaning less motion blur. The trade-off? Color reproduction and viewing angles can be pretty dismal. They look flat, almost washed out, and if you’re not sitting dead center, colors can shift dramatically. For pure competitive gaming where every millisecond counts, they have a place, but for general use or immersion, they’re often a hard pass.

IPS (In-Plane Switching): Ah, the fan favorite. IPS panels offer the best color accuracy and viewing angles. They look vibrant, rich, and true to life. The downside? Historically, they’ve had slower response times and can suffer from “IPS glow,” a slight light bleed around the edges in dark scenes. While response times have improved dramatically, some still aren’t quite as zippy as the fastest TN panels. This is where you need to be careful if you’re pairing with a GTX 1080; a slow IPS can negate the benefit of a high refresh rate.

VA (Vertical Alignment): These are kind of the middle ground. They offer better contrast ratios than IPS and TN, meaning deeper blacks and brighter whites. Colors are generally good, better than TN, but not usually as good as IPS. Their Achilles’ heel is often response time and potential for black smearing, especially in darker scenes transitioning to lighter ones. I found this out the hard way with a VA panel that looked great in dark movie scenes but had noticeable smearing during fast-paced games – very distracting.

Adaptive Sync: G-Sync and Freesync Explained

You’ll see terms like G-Sync and FreeSync thrown around constantly. What do they actually *do*? Simply put, they synchronize your monitor’s refresh rate with your graphics card’s frame rate. This eliminates screen tearing and stuttering, which are those annoying visual artifacts that happen when your monitor and GPU are out of sync. (See Also: What Is Smart Response Monitor )

For a GTX 1080, you’ll be looking for a G-Sync compatible monitor. NVIDIA’s G-Sync tech is proprietary and usually adds a premium to the price. However, many FreeSync monitors (AMD’s tech) are now “G-Sync Compatible,” meaning they work with NVIDIA cards like yours. When buying, check the monitor’s specs or reviews to confirm G-Sync compatibility. What Monitor Needed for Gtx 1080: Recommendations

So, after all that trial and error, what’s the verdict? For the GTX 1080, I strongly recommend a 1080p (1920×1080) resolution monitor. Aim for a refresh rate of at least 144Hz. A 24-inch or 27-inch size is generally ideal. Look for a monitor that is G-Sync Compatible and has a fast response time, ideally with an IPS or a good VA panel to balance color and speed.

If you absolutely *must* have 1440p, understand you’re going to make significant compromises in games. You’ll likely need to drop settings to medium or low to even approach 60 FPS. A 1440p 144Hz monitor would be the goal, but you’ll need to ensure it’s G-Sync compatible and be prepared for the GTX 1080 to struggle in newer titles.

A good example of what works well is a 24-inch, 1080p, 144Hz IPS monitor with G-Sync compatibility. It strikes the perfect balance for this card. The colors will be good enough for general use and enjoying visuals, and the high refresh rate will make your games feel incredibly smooth. The visual clarity of a 1080p resolution at 24 inches is still very sharp for most people, and the GTX 1080 can easily maintain high frame rates to take advantage of that refresh rate. Common Questions About Gtx 1080 Monitors

Can a Gtx 1080 Run 1440p at 144hz?

In most modern, demanding games, no. While the GTX 1080 can *output* 1440p resolution and can theoretically reach 144Hz, it simply doesn’t have the raw processing power to consistently hit frame rates high enough to take advantage of a 144Hz panel at that resolution in titles like Cyberpunk 2077 or Elden Ring. You’d be looking at significant settings compromises, likely pushing into medium or even low, and still might not hit a stable 144 FPS. For older titles or less demanding esports games, it might be possible, but don’t expect it across the board.

Is 1080p Still Good for Gtx 1080?

Absolutely. For the GTX 1080, 1080p resolution is still an excellent target, especially when paired with a high refresh rate (144Hz or more) and G-Sync compatibility. This combination allows the card to shine by pushing high frame rates smoothly, offering a fluid and responsive gaming experience that higher resolutions at lower refresh rates simply can’t match for this particular GPU. You get the best of both worlds: smooth gameplay and decent visual clarity, especially on a 24-inch monitor.

What Refresh Rate Should I Get for Gtx 1080?

Aim for at least 144Hz. The GTX 1080 is more than capable of pushing frame rates well into the triple digits in many games at 1080p. A 144Hz (or higher) monitor will allow you to actually see and benefit from those frames, resulting in a much smoother and more responsive gaming experience. Anything less than 120Hz might feel like a bottleneck for this card’s potential, especially in competitive titles where every millisecond counts.

Is a 4K Monitor Worth It for Gtx 1080?

Honestly, no. A 4K monitor is a massive overkill and a waste of money for a GTX 1080 if you plan on gaming. The card simply cannot produce the frame rates needed to make 4K gaming enjoyable in anything but the most basic or older titles. You’d be paying a premium for a resolution that the GTX 1080 can’t effectively drive, leading to a choppy, low-FPS experience that negates any visual benefit of the higher pixel count. Stick to 1080p for a good experience.

What Is the Best Size Monitor for Gtx 1080?

For 1080p resolution with a GTX 1080, a 24-inch monitor is generally considered optimal. This size provides a good balance between screen real estate and pixel density, meaning individual pixels are not easily discernible, leading to a sharp image. While 27-inch monitors are popular, at 1080p, you can start to notice pixelation on a 27-inch screen, which can detract from the visual experience. If you prefer a larger screen, ensure it’s a high-quality 1080p panel or consider stepping up to 1440p if you’re willing to make graphical compromises.
